I received my Mi Pad 4 yesterday (Wifi). Funny enough it was already Unlocked, which is a bit alarming...
Traders in China are unlocking tablet for you in order to put multi-language ROM's. No need to worry, just reset to factory defaults before using tablet and all is good.

have just ordered a mi pad 4 from aliexpress and i'm really hoping that it comes with mokee installed. if it doesn't and the installed MIUI is greater than 9.6.6,
(1) am i stuck with that rom, apart from upgrading to version 10? and
(2) if mokee is installed, can i install MIUI 10 and then roll back to mokee if i want? or
(3) does ANY later version of MIUI beyond 9.6.6 prevent roll back/installation of 3rd party ROMs?
(4) one more.. also, is anyone running the latest version MK81.0-clover-201809171334-UNOFFICIAL.zip, has the double tap to wake and magnetic wake been fixed?

sorry for the newbish questions, been out of the loop on flashing for a long time!!
many thanks
I suggest you flash MIUI development version before you flash the Mokee. There is no problem change your rom between MIUI and Mokee. Actually, if you can't, you can use official mi-flash tool.
As we know, the kernel is not open source yet, so double tap to wake and magnetic wake can't be fixed until it is opened.

Thanks for the reply. Forgive my lack of knowledge, I've been over to miuieu.com but can't see any developer rom, where would I find it? Is a developer rom just any beta ie the current EU ROM posted here? Sorry, it's just I don't want to mess this up!! Thanks
Just for the info: Xiaomi.eu is based on the chinese ROM, but has less bloatware and translations... Not that some people start to think that "EU ROM = GLOBAL ROM" or something. Currently Xiaomi has no plans for GLOBAL ROM for the Mi Pad4.

Thanks dude. Sorry, you said I may need development rom, are developer and development roms two different things. Is a development rom the current EU version?

Thanks again, I'll try not to pester you with any more questions!
Developer and development ROM are different things. Everyone can download and flash development ROM. It's a version of ROMs. Maybe only Chinese version has development version, but you can flash it. EU version and Chinese version are only different in apps and languages.
